Barenbrug Pro Blue AWESOME
By Paul on 11/28/2024
I researched a long time looking for a beautiful fescue that would thrive in the southern transition zone. I love bluegrass for it's abilities to spread via root system. In August 2024 I killed my entire yard which was a mix of fescue and Bermuda. I dislike Bermuda so I went over board killing the existing lawn. Used a de-thacher to remove the dead material and tilled the the soil to a depth of 4" while adding 1 bag of compost per 4 square feet. Seeded the Pro Blue 3-4 lbs per 1000 soft. The date was September 4th. Seed started ro germinate in 11 days. Had a few 90 degree days but kept soil damp until the end of the month. I didn't add any pre-emergent which ended up with a few weeds that I sprayed with a small spray bottle. Grass was mowed September 28 and by late October looks awesome. I'm extremely pleased with the pro blue and the support from Barenbrug.
